Output 26a60137b13d43fd2d444a2bf4323a32000e679b782930e47ace92b84f664f1f:3

value
70000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d5d67604963fc5a352b0f995205806d51eff471 OP_EQUAL
address
MU5dTdomjcKwX6vtEDjc97qFa2Hjvc43rd
transaction
26a60137b13d43fd2d444a2bf4323a32000e679b782930e47ace92b84f664f1f
spent
true